Winchester And District Talking Newspaper Association

Also known as: Winchester Talking Newspaper

We provide digital sound recordings, of the best achievable quality, of edited extracts from the "Hampshire Chronicle" on a weekly basis, and articles and information of a wider interest as a monthly magazine, to blind or visually impaired people in Winchester and surrounding areas.

When was Winchester And District Talking Newspaper Association registered as a charity?

Winchester And District Talking Newspaper Association was registered with the Charity Commission for England and Wales on 30 August 1990 as charity number 1000177. It has been registered for 36 years.

Who runs Winchester And District Talking Newspaper Association?

Winchester And District Talking Newspaper Association is governed by a board of 4 trustees. The chair of trustees is JOHN RICHARDS. Trustees are legally responsible for the charity's governance and are listed in full on its profile.
